Increased human activity and climate change are driving numerous tree species to endangered status, and in the worst cases extinction. Here we examine the genomic signatures of the critically endangered ironwood tree
Ostrya rehderiana
and its widespread congener
O. chinensis
. Both species have similar demographic histories prior to the...
